Hi, I just replaced my AWC608 for the X7 (=AWC708C Lite) and i do have some problems:
1. I connected the waterflowswitch to the X7 (like i had with my 608) and want to checkmark the {systems settings / Manufacturer Parameters / IO / Waterprotect}.
First i read the parameters from the controller, Check the waterprotect , and save it to the controller (with password 608). But when i read it again, the checkmark is gone. I simply can not set it. I upgraded to the latest firmware 157022L1, have the newest driver installed and LasedCad 7.60B.
Now it is possible to laser with the cooler off. The job isn't stopped when the cooler is in trouble... :eek:
No luck so far..
Who else has this or is my controller malfunctioning????

2. The lid or Cap-protection works inverted. According to the chinese connection diagram, which i translated with Google, the IN1 should be LOW-Active, just like the AWC608. So it should work exactly the same. With the lid open i measure 20V on IN1 and closed it is 0.0V.
As i use a proximity-sensor it isn't possible to simply swap a few wires.. I also use this signal to switch on the light in the compartment when i open the lid.. This works the same as before.
Is this normal??????

3. The OUT1 (Blow-signal) is inverted from the AWC608. When the machine is working it is HIGH, idle is LOW.. Whith the AWC608 this was idle = HIGH, active = LOW. I had to place an inverter (NPN-transitor + resistor) to get my blowers working again.

Go to LaserCad folder, and under it there is folder name "AWCCfg"
There is a file name "SysCfg", open it with text editor.
There is a line with this: "IfWaterProtect=0" under [MachCfg]
Change it to "1"

Save it and the LaserCad should show checked mark.

On the LaserCad, click Read, see what is happening. If it is unchecked, put a check mark and Save it. Then hit "RESET" button to make it in effect

Found the solution. I mentioned on my post but totally forgot it
Press 'Stop' and 'Shift' key together to gain access to system parameters . Select Laser parameter. Then select Water Protection and set it to "Open"
That will enabled the water protection
